Abstract

The utility model discloses a multifunctional wrist strap capable of detecting pulse, which comprises an installation frame with an opening at the top, wherein a cover plate is hinged at the opening position at the top of the installation frame, a rubber block is fixedly connected to the bottom of the cover plate, fixing grooves are formed in the inner walls of two sides of the installation frame, a battery plate is connected between the two fixing grooves in a clamped sliding mode, a pulse measuring instrument is installed at the bottom of the installation frame in a penetrating mode, a controller is installed on the inner wall of the bottom of the installation frame, a buzzer is installed on the inner wall of one side of the bottom of the installation frame, and a signal transmitter is installed on the inner wall of the other side of the bottom of the installation frame. According to the utility model, the battery panel is arranged in the mounting frame, and the pulse measuring instrument, the controller, the buzzer and the signal transmitter are sequentially arranged in the mounting frame, so that the pulse of the patient is measured, once the heart rate is measured to be abnormal, the controller can control the buzzer to start alarming, and meanwhile, the signal transmitter transmits signals to a nurse, so that the patient can be quickly treated.

Multifunctional wrist strap capable of detecting pulse
Technical Field
The utility model relates to the technical field of medical tools, in particular to a multifunctional wrist strap capable of detecting pulse.
Background
The wrist strap is widely used in the medical industry, the inpatients wear the wrist strap to facilitate doctors to check the identity of the patients, part of the wrist strap is provided with the two-dimensional code convenient for mobile equipment to identify, and one of the most basic applications of the two-dimensional code is to record the basic information (such as name, age, blood type, identification number, emergency contact telephone and the like) of the patients and also comprises medical information such as medical history, allergic history and the like. The medical emergency treatment system has the advantages that a doctor is helped to comprehensively know the condition of a patient, the medical emergency treatment system is particularly suitable for emergency treatment patients and old people, the doctor can quickly confirm the detailed information of the patient by scanning the two-dimensional code, admission registration and emergency treatment are completed, the efficiency is high, the accuracy is high, and precious time is strived for emergency treatment of the patient.
Wrist strap that current hospital used to possessing the function of carrying out the discernment, to critical patient, need the nurse to accompany all the time and nurse on one's side, prevent that critical patient from taking place emergency and can not obtain quick treatment, will increase nurse's burden like this, increased the human cost, and simultaneously, current wrist strap is not convenient for adjust length, and patient's wrist thickness is different, and patient thicker wrist just can't wear the wrist, and is inconvenient to use.
Through retrieval, the patent (application number: 202020263611.6) discloses a 'multifunctional information wrist for four-limb skin flap transplantation', the device adopts a structure capable of being quickly disassembled and assembled, is convenient to wear, can completely record the information of patients, and is very practical, but an ICU in a hospital can live a group of critical patients, the patients can be nursed by nurses directly, when the number of the patients is large, the nurses can not take care of the patients, once the heart rate of some patients is abnormal, the heart rate of some patients can not be found quickly, the best rescue time can be easily missed, and meanwhile, the thicknesses of the wrists of the patients are different, so that the device is not convenient for length adjustment, and the fixing process is very complicated.

Referring to fig. 1-4, a multifunctional wrist strap capable of detecting pulse comprises an installation frame 1 with an opening at the top, wherein an cover plate 2 is hinged at the opening position at the top of the installation frame 1, a rubber block 3 is fixedly connected at the bottom of the cover plate 2, fixing grooves 4 are respectively formed in the inner walls of two sides of the installation frame 1, a battery plate 5 is connected between the two fixing grooves 4 in a clamping and sliding manner, a pulse measuring instrument 6 is installed at the bottom of the installation frame 1 in a penetrating manner, a controller 7 is installed on the inner wall of the bottom of the installation frame 1, a buzzer 8 is installed on the inner wall of one side of the bottom of the installation frame 1, a signal transmitter 9 is installed on the inner wall of the other side of the bottom of the installation frame 1, the cover plate 2 forms a rotating fit with the installation frame 1 through a hinge, a spring piece 24 is fixedly connected to the outer wall of the top of one side of the installation frame 1 far away from the hinge, an inclined block 25 is fixedly connected to one side of the top of the spring piece 24 close to the cover plate 2, and the distance between the bottom of the inclined block 25 and the top of the mounting frame 1 is matched, wherein a metal contact sheet is mounted in one of the fixing grooves 4, the metal contact sheet is matched with a power interface of the battery panel 5, the battery panel 5 is respectively connected with the pulse measuring instrument 6, the controller 7, the buzzer 8 and the signal transmitter 9 through leads, and the controller 7 is respectively connected with the pulse measuring instrument 6, the buzzer 8 and the signal transmitter 9 through leads, and by installing the battery plate 5 in the installation frame 1, simultaneously, the pulse measuring instrument 6, the controller 7, the buzzer 8 and the signal transmitter 9 are sequentially installed inside the installing frame 1, the pulse of a patient is measured, once the heart rate is measured to be abnormal, the buzzer 8 is controlled by the controller 7 to start alarming, and meanwhile, the signal transmitter 9 transmits a signal to a nurse, so that the patient can be rapidly treated.
The mounting frame comprises a mounting frame 1, clamping blocks 10 are mounted on the outer walls of two sides of the mounting frame 1, connecting mechanisms 11 distributed equidistantly are sequentially mounted on the clamping blocks 10, each connecting mechanism 11 comprises a rotating shaft 12 rotatably connected with the corresponding clamping block 10, a fixed block 13 is fixedly connected between the rotating shafts 12 in a clamped mode, an installation block 14 is fixedly connected to the other end of each fixed block 13, an installation groove 15 is formed in the top of the other end of each installation block 14, sliding grooves 16 are slidably connected to two sides of each installation groove 15, sliding blocks 17 are slidably connected in the sliding grooves 16, clamping grooves 18 are formed in one sides, away from the rotating shafts 12, of the sliding blocks 17, insertion grooves 19 are formed in one sides, away from the rotating shafts 12, of the sliding grooves 16, springs 20 are welded between the bottoms of the sliding blocks 17 and the bottoms of the installation grooves 15 in a clamped mode, fixing rods 21 are welded to the tops of the sliding blocks 17, pressing blocks 22 are fixedly connected between the tops of the two fixing rods 21 in a clamped mode, and limiting blocks 23 are welded to the tops of the sliding grooves 16, every two adjacent connecting mechanisms 11 are rotatably connected, the connecting mechanisms 11 are connected through a rotating shaft 12, the rotating shaft 12 is respectively matched with the sizes of an inserting groove 19 and a clamping groove 18, the rotating shaft 12 and the inserting groove 19 form a rotating fit, the size of the mounting groove 15 is larger than that of a fixed block 13, the distance between the bottom of the rotating shaft 12 and the bottom of the fixed block 13 is matched with the height of the bottom of the inserting groove 19, two connecting mechanisms 11 positioned at the far ends of two sides of the mounting frame 1 are fixedly connected with magnets 26, the rotating shaft 12 and a sliding block 17 form a rotating fit, the rotating shaft 12 is arranged on the fixed block 13, the mounting groove 15 is formed in the mounting block 14, the rotating shaft 12 can be placed into the clamping groove 18 through the inserting groove 19 in the using process, and then a certain number of connecting mechanisms 11 can be connected together according to needs, so that the function of length control is achieved, by providing the magnet 26 on the connecting mechanism 11, the magnets 26 attract each other, thereby achieving a quick fixing function.
The working principle is as follows: at first open apron 2, want to put into battery board 5 in the fixed slot 4, close apron 2 afterwards, rubber block 3 can make battery board 5 can not rock, thereby the problem of contact failure has been avoided, the coupling mechanism 11 of suitable quantity is selected according to the thickness of patient's wrist afterwards, press and press the piece 22 and make slider 17 descend, and then make draw-in groove 18 and plug-in groove 19 be located same height, put into draw-in groove 18 through plug-in groove 19 with pivot 12 on another coupling mechanism 11 afterwards, it presses piece 22 to loosen, slider 17 rises under spring 20's effect, and then the realization is fixed to the pivoted, so on and so on, finally link together all coupling mechanism 11, and realize the quick fixed to installing frame 1 through magnet 26, when patient's rhythm of the heart is improper, bee calling organ 8 can be controlled to controller 7, and simultaneously. The controller 7 transmits the signal to the nurse through the signal transmitter 9, so that the nurse can quickly obtain the message to quickly cure the patient.
